Faculty opportunity – Advanced Heart Disease/VAD Program
Baystate Health, a Watson HealthTM Award–winning healthcare system and home of the University of Massachusetts Medical School–Baystate, is seeking a B/C Heart Failure physician to join Baystate Health’s growing Heart & Vascular Program.
This opportunity features:
A HIGH-QUALITY PROGRAM. Watson Health named Baystate Medical Center one of the nation’s 50 Top Cardiovascular Hospitals. U.S. News & World Report ranked BMC as one of the nation’s top 34 hospitals for 2015-16

HIGH-VOLUME. As the region’s tertiary referral center for evaluation and treatment of STEMI, Baystate supports high volume interventional/ surgical programs that provide coronary revascularization and valve repair/replacement. In addition, Baystate provides the only comprehensive advanced heart disease program/ LVAD center in western Massachusetts.

ROBUST AND GROWING PROGRAM. The candidate will join a group of B/C advanced heart disease specialists in a rapidly growing inpatient and outpatient Advanced Heart Disease program. The group focuses on the evaluation and management of patients with advanced heart disease. A well established, multi-disciplinary, program provides advanced outpatient management, as well as consultation for destination therapy with durable VAD and/or cardiac transplantation. A busy inpatient service manages patients requiring both acute and durable mechanical support.

STATE-OF-THE-ART FACILITIES. The Baystate Heart and Vascular Center was opened in 2012. It includes 6 surgical/endovascular suites (4 hybrid), and 32 cardiovascular critical care rooms designed to create efficient, comfortable care environments for cardiac patients.

FACULTY APPOINTMENT. Opportunity for clinical education and research with fellow, resident and medical student teaching; faculty appointment to the University Of Massachusetts School Of Medicine.

COLLABORATION. A large, collegial group of B/C heart failure physicians, vascular surgeons, cardiologists, cardiac surgeons, electrophysiologists, anesthesiologists, and radiologists dedicated to success and patient-centered excellence.

The Advanced Heart Disease Program affords an opportunity for professional growth and program development while maintaining a pleasing work-life balance.

This ideal candidate will have experience/training in the management of advanced heart failure patients, including mechanical support. We have been very successful in mentoring and on-boarding new graduates.

Baystate Medical Center (BMC) is a 716-bed independent academic medical center. BMC is our community's major referral hospital, providing the highest level of care for conditions such as cancer, acute and chronic cardiovascular illness, nervous system illness, digestive illness, and other diseases that affect the major organ systems of the body. BMC is home to the state’s second-busiest emergency department and the region’s only Level 1 trauma center. Baystate Medical Center has 30+ residency and fellowship programs, as well as educational programs for medical students, nurses and advanced practitioners. Departmental research includes participation in a number of national clinical trials that bring our patients options that might not otherwise be available in our community.

Baystate Children’s Hospital is in the heart of Springfield, with inpatient services at our main hospital and outpatient clinics in the Springfield community. Iconic venues like the Quadrangle museum cluster, Basketball Hall of Fame and Mass Mutual Center give way to picturesque Forest Park and Zoo, Six Flags New England, historic towns, and great dining, shopping and entertainment. The area boasts many beautiful homes in good neighborhoods, a great selection of public and private schools, as well as prestigious colleges and universities. Living costs in Springfield are 14% lower than the Massachusetts average. Other popular towns that our providers choose to live in are Longmeadow, Amherst and Northampton, MA as well as the Connecticut towns of Enfield, Suffield and Granby.
